Output 53e69813b33cdcf6f9ea911e860617b4d5500744fff4b24fcf4a1be36ca668d0:6

value
277396164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df4fe96beb706aa040ccd18999e88d5f06769d5 OP_EQUAL
address
3LU1wPFSR46f34FpPDGs56P91hTfcyY6PZ
transaction
53e69813b33cdcf6f9ea911e860617b4d5500744fff4b24fcf4a1be36ca668d0
spent
true